And now ... the incomparable Bub Bridger!
Our next series of "A Box of Birds" will feature Bub Bridger - performance poet and thoroughly naughty comedian. The oldest in Hen's Teeth (by a whisker) Bub was a core member of Hens' Teeth and sadly missed.

Bub Bridger on being a Hen
Bub Bridger was an acclaimed poet and short story writer, but in Hens' Teeth it was only her comic poems she performed - though that doesn't mean they were without depth. As you can see in this clip, Bub was not only a clever writer, she was a deep thinker with strong opinions. Bub's episode in A Box of Birds doco series will be made in the next series once we capture our funding.
